Begin Your Own Web Hosting Business

So you aspire to embark on the exciting journey of becoming a web hosting entrepreneur? It's a growing industry with tons of opportunity. To get your start wet, you'll need to understand the essentials of web hosting. First, choose what type of hosting you want to offer in: shared, VPS, dedicated, or cloud hosting. Each has its own advantages and cons. Next, you'll need to obtain the necessary hardware like servers and network speed. Don't forget about software like a platform to organize your clients' accounts.

Moreover, you'll need to build a strong online profile. A user-friendly website is crucial for capturing potential customers. Finally, remember that providing excellent customer support is key to retaining clients and building a loyal community.
